read the original abstract

We prove explicit Harris-Kudla type formulas for triples of Maass forms, holomorphic forms, and combinations thereof, on the hyperbolic plane modulo congruence groups and co-compact lattices arising from Eichler orders of quaternion algebras. These formulas relate the central value of the corresponding Rankin triple product L-function to a squared trilinear period integral. Assuming subconvexity estimates for these L-values, we prove Quantum Unique Ergodicity on such quotients; the relevant Lindelof hypotheses imply a quantitative form of QUE, with an optimal rate. In connection with the Berry/Hejhal Random Wave conjecture, we prove decay of third moments in the high energy limit, making use of a subconvexity result of Iwaniec/Ivic/Jutila and Kim-Shahidi's result on cuspidality of the symmetric cube.

  1. Soft bounds for local triple products and the subconvexity-QUE implication for $\mathrm{GL}_2$

    math.NT 2025-05 accept novelty 6.0 of 10

    A soft local bound for triple product matrix coefficient integrals makes the implication 'subconvexity implies effective quantum unique ergodicity' hold uniformly for GL(2) forms in all spectral aspects.

  2. Quadratic forms of modular forms

    math.NT 2025-07 conditional novelty 5.0 of 10

    Under GRH and analytic continuation hypotheses, the paper completes a decorrelation conjecture for products of Hecke eigenforms and proves new ℓ^p-norm bounds for quadratic forms in the Hecke basis.

  3. The fourth moment of holomorphic Hecke cusp forms in shorter intervals

    math.NT 2025-01 reject novelty 4.0 of 10

    The paper claims the average fourth moment of holomorphic Hecke cusp forms of weight in [K, K+H], with H = K^(3/4+c), equals 6/pi with a K^(-delta) error, improving Khan's full-length interval result.
